Campaign Story

Manolis had always been an energetic and happy little boy. His life, however, was shattered into pieces about 6 months ago, when a heavy object fell on his head while playing inside the house. The 5-year-old was rushed to the hospital, where he was subjected to a decompressive craniotomy, since he had suffered severe craniocerebral injuries.  

After spending 2 months in the hospital, the little fighter returned home. The accident, however, caused severe neurological damage. The little boy cannot speak anymore. He is unable to walk, while his left side is almost completely paralyzed. The hospital doctors recommend that he is immediately subjected to an intensive speech therapy and physiotherapy program, since there is still room for improvement.  

Manolis’ father, who has been raising him on his own, has now found himself in a dead end, since he is unable to cope with the immense cost of his son’s treatments and health-related expenses.
